TrackDown 开源项目教程
TrackDownTrack Down people by just using a link.项目地址:https://gitcode.com/gh_mirrors/tr/TrackDown
1. 项目介绍
TrackDown 是一个开源项目,旨在提供一个高效的追踪和下载工具。该项目由 Th30neAnd0nly 开发,主要用于帮助用户快速追踪和下载特定资源。TrackDown 项目基于 Python 开发,具有高度的可扩展性和灵活性,适用于多种应用场景。
2. 项目快速启动
2.1 环境准备
在开始之前,请确保您的系统已经安装了 Python 3.x 和 Git。
2.2 克隆项目
首先,使用 Git 克隆 TrackDown 项目到本地:
git clone https://github.com/Th30neAnd0nly/TrackDown.git
2.3 安装依赖
进入项目目录并安装所需的依赖包:
cd TrackDown
pip install -r requirements.txt
2.4 运行项目
在安装完依赖后,您可以通过以下命令启动 TrackDown:
python main.py
3. 应用案例和最佳实践
3.1 应用案例
TrackDown 可以用于多种应用场景,例如:
- 资源追踪:追踪特定资源的下载链接。
- 自动化下载:自动化下载特定类型的文件。
- 数据采集:从特定网站采集数据并下载相关资源。
3.2 最佳实践
- 配置文件:使用配置文件来管理追踪和下载的参数,以便于调整和维护。
- 日志记录:启用日志记录功能,以便于追踪和调试程序运行过程中的问题。
- 扩展功能:根据需求扩展 TrackDown 的功能,例如添加新的追踪规则或下载策略。
4. 典型生态项目
TrackDown 作为一个开源项目,可以与其他开源项目结合使用,形成更强大的生态系统。以下是一些典型的生态项目:
- Scrapy:一个强大的网络爬虫框架,可以与 TrackDown 结合使用,实现更复杂的资源追踪和下载。
- Celery:一个分布式任务队列,可以用于管理 TrackDown 的下载任务,提高下载效率。
- Redis:一个高性能的键值存储系统,可以用于存储 TrackDown 的追踪和下载状态。
通过结合这些生态项目,TrackDown 可以实现更高效、更灵活的资源追踪和下载功能。
TrackDownTrack Down people by just using a link.项目地址:https://gitcode.com/gh_mirrors/tr/TrackDown